WebJIRO J. KANEKO, in Clinical Biochemistry of Domestic Animals (Third Edition), 1980 a Biuret.. This method is the most widely used colorimetric method for the determination of total protein in serum. The biuret reaction is highly specific for protein and is based upon the formation of a blue peptide-Cu complex in alkaline solution.. The method is highly …
